Browse Source

Merge branch 'beta' into HK

lsc 2 years ago
parent
commit
8c56397632
3 changed files with 73 additions and 3 deletions
  1. BIN
      img/icon/gdjgBg.png
  2. 65 2
      js/Desktop/DeskTop.js
  3. 8 1
      js/Desktop/Onload.js

BIN
img/icon/gdjgBg.png


+ 65 - 2
js/Desktop/DeskTop.js

@@ -553,6 +553,33 @@ U.MD.D.I.siesteacherDeskIcon = [
     { "Name": "工作管理", "Url": "studioCourse", "style": { "cssText": "background-image:url(/img/icon/studioCourse.png)" } },
     { "Name": "工作中心", "Url": "studioIndex", "style": { "cssText": "background-image:url(/img/icon/studioIndex.png)" } },
 ];
+
+//福田
+U.MD.D.I.gdjgTeacherDeskIcon = [
+    { "Name": "课程管理", "Url": "project", "style": { "cssText": "background-image:url(/img/icon/project.png)" } },
+    { "Name": "课程中心", "Url": "study", "style": { "cssText": "background-image:url(/img/icon/study.png)" } },
+    { "Name": "项目管理", "Url": "studentCourseS", "style": { "cssText": "background-image:url(/img/icon/studentCourse.png)" } },
+    { "Name": "项目中心", "Url": "studentIndex", "style": { "cssText": "background-image:url(/img/icon/studentIndex.png)" } },
+    { "Name": "工作管理", "Url": "studioCourse", "style": { "cssText": "background-image:url(/img/icon/studioCourse.png)" } },
+    { "Name": "工作中心", "Url": "studioIndex", "style": { "cssText": "background-image:url(/img/icon/studioIndex.png)" } },
+    { "Name": "教学资源", "Url": "source", "style": { "cssText": "background-image:url(/img/icon/source.png)" } },
+    // { "Name": "学生管理", "Url": "student", "style": { "cssText": "background-image:url(/img/icon/student.png)" } },
+    // { "Name": "学习分析", "Url": "learnAna", "style": { "cssText": "background-image:url(/img/icon/learnAna.png)" } },
+    { "Name": "AI共创", "Url": "AIChat", "style": { "cssText": "background-image:url(/img/icon/AIChat.png)" } },
+];
+
+//福田
+U.MD.D.I.gdjgAdminDeskIcon = [
+    { "Name": "课程管理", "Url": "project", "style": { "cssText": "background-image:url(/img/icon/project.png)" } },
+    { "Name": "课程中心", "Url": "study", "style": { "cssText": "background-image:url(/img/icon/study.png)" } },
+    { "Name": "项目管理", "Url": "studentCourseS", "style": { "cssText": "background-image:url(/img/icon/studentCourse.png)" } },
+    { "Name": "项目中心", "Url": "studentIndex", "style": { "cssText": "background-image:url(/img/icon/studentIndex.png)" } },
+    { "Name": "工作管理", "Url": "studioCourse", "style": { "cssText": "background-image:url(/img/icon/studioCourse.png)" } },
+    { "Name": "工作中心", "Url": "studioIndex", "style": { "cssText": "background-image:url(/img/icon/studioIndex.png)" } },
+    { "Name": "教学资源", "Url": "source", "style": { "cssText": "background-image:url(/img/icon/source.png)" } },
+    { "Name": "课程进展", "Url": "case", "style": { "cssText": "background-image:url(/img/icon/case.png)" } },
+    { "Name": "AI共创", "Url": "AIChat", "style": { "cssText": "background-image:url(/img/icon/AIChat.png)" } },
+];
 //#region 桌面初始化a
 
 /**
@@ -669,6 +696,8 @@ U.MD.D.I.initDesktopIcons = function (el, type) {
         _tcTeacherDeskIconInfo = U.MD.D.I.tcTeacherDeskIcon,//騰訊學生
         _futianTeacherDeskIconInfo = U.MD.D.I.futianTeacherDeskIcon,//福田
         _futianAdminDeskIconInfo = U.MD.D.I.futianAdminDeskIcon,//福田
+        _gdjgTeacherDeskIconInfo = U.MD.D.I.gdjgTeacherDeskIcon,//福田
+        _gdjgAdminDeskIconInfo = U.MD.D.I.gdjgAdminDeskIcon,//福田
         _lotechTeacherDeskIconInfo = U.MD.D.I.lotechTeacherDeskIcon,//lotech
         _longhuaTeacherDeskIconInfo = U.MD.D.I.longhuateacherDeskIcon,//龍華中心
         _siesTeacherDeskIconInfo = U.MD.D.I.siesteacherDeskIcon,//龍華中心
@@ -677,8 +706,8 @@ U.MD.D.I.initDesktopIcons = function (el, type) {
         _szscTeacherDeskIconInfo = U.MD.D.I.szscTeacherDeskIcon,//網絡夏令營
         _szscOrganizerDeskIconInfo = U.MD.D.I.szscOrganizerDeskIcon;//網絡夏令營
     var _oidA = ['69893dca-1d47-11ed-8c78-005056b86db5', "91305d49-01ba-11ed-8c78-005056b86db5", "d9db3320-503a-11ed-8c78-005056b86db5", "05b62310-8cda-11ed-b13d-005056b86db5", '1c3b9def-8fbe-11ed-b13d-005056b86db5', '91305d49-01ba-11ed-8c78-005056b86db4','ea2a8c65-f38c-11ed-91d8-005056b86db5','4c686762-1d0a-11ed-8c78-005056b86db5'];
-    var _orgA = ["7ada499f-4ec7-11ed-8c78-005056b86db5", "eb2af5e9-ac3d-46b6-9fe3-3c1c364f018d", "383f207d-4ced-4eeb-a15a-7b0a2f3abe7b", "150e3120-9195-11ed-b13d-005056b86db5", "ee40e8e3-e36c-4872-8105-cf395481012s", '97c4ee8b-d010-4042-986d-e9d3c217264f','ec0af97a-7c10-4259-a7eb-db9cc8174cdc','4df1b570-f6ac-48fc-8d50-d0b157dae776'];
-    //清楚桌面圖標
+    var _orgA = ["7ada499f-4ec7-11ed-8c78-005056b86db5", "eb2af5e9-ac3d-46b6-9fe3-3c1c364f018d", "383f207d-4ced-4eeb-a15a-7b0a2f3abe7b", "150e3120-9195-11ed-b13d-005056b86db5", "ee40e8e3-e36c-4872-8105-cf395481012s", '97c4ee8b-d010-4042-986d-e9d3c217264f','ec0af97a-7c10-4259-a7eb-db9cc8174cdc','4df1b570-f6ac-48fc-8d50-d0b157dae776','e632b86c-f89d-11ed-91d8-005056b86db5'];
+    //清楚桌面图标
     el.innerHTML = "";
     if (_org == 'c95e0a56-c205-11ed-8d51-005056b86db5' || _oid == '45facc0a-1211-11ec-80ad-005056b86db5' || _oid == "16d397f3-b192-11ed-9211-005056b86db5" || _org == "0fec3a8a-ad04-11ed-b13d-005056b86db5") {
         _teacherDesktopIconInfo.push(
@@ -918,6 +947,40 @@ U.MD.D.I.initDesktopIcons = function (el, type) {
                 $$("div", { className: "U_MD_D_KOS U_Img", "style": _longhuaTeacherDeskIconInfo[i].style }, _iconcontent);
                 $$("div", { className: "U_MD_D_KOX", "innerHTML": _longhuaTeacherDeskIconInfo[i].Name }, _iconcontent);
             }
+        }else if ((_type == 1 || _type == 4) && (_org == "e632b86c-f89d-11ed-91d8-005056b86db5") && _role == 1) {
+            for (i = 0; i < _gdjgAdminDeskIconInfo.length; i++) {
+                _content = $$("div", {
+                    className: "U_MD_D_KO",
+                    "onmousedown": U.UF.C.closure(function (obj) {
+                        //防止拖动图标即打开了桌面应用
+                        U.MD.D.click(this, obj);
+                    }, [_gdjgAdminDeskIconInfo[i]]),
+                    "onclick": U.UF.C.closure(function (obj) {
+                        //防止拖动图标即打开了桌面应用
+                        U.MD.D.click(this, obj);
+                    }, [_gdjgAdminDeskIconInfo[i]])
+                }, _frag); // 
+                _iconcontent = $$("div", { className: "U_MD_D_KOA" }, _content);
+                $$("div", { className: "U_MD_D_KOS U_Img", "style": _gdjgAdminDeskIconInfo[i].style }, _iconcontent);
+                $$("div", { className: "U_MD_D_KOX", "innerHTML": _gdjgAdminDeskIconInfo[i].Name }, _iconcontent);
+            }
+        }else if ((_type == 1 || _type == 4) && (_org == "e632b86c-f89d-11ed-91d8-005056b86db5") && _role == 0) {
+            for (i = 0; i < _gdjgTeacherDeskIconInfo.length; i++) {
+                _content = $$("div", {
+                    className: "U_MD_D_KO",
+                    "onmousedown": U.UF.C.closure(function (obj) {
+                        //防止拖动图标即打开了桌面应用
+                        U.MD.D.click(this, obj);
+                    }, [_gdjgTeacherDeskIconInfo[i]]),
+                    "onclick": U.UF.C.closure(function (obj) {
+                        //防止拖动图标即打开了桌面应用
+                        U.MD.D.click(this, obj);
+                    }, [_gdjgTeacherDeskIconInfo[i]])
+                }, _frag); // 
+                _iconcontent = $$("div", { className: "U_MD_D_KOA" }, _content);
+                $$("div", { className: "U_MD_D_KOS U_Img", "style": _gdjgTeacherDeskIconInfo[i].style }, _iconcontent);
+                $$("div", { className: "U_MD_D_KOX", "innerHTML": _gdjgTeacherDeskIconInfo[i].Name }, _iconcontent);
+            }
         }else if ((_type == 1 || _type == 4) && (_org == "ec0af97a-7c10-4259-a7eb-db9cc8174cdc") && _role == 1) {
             for (i = 0; i < _futianAdminDeskIconInfo.length; i++) {
                 _content = $$("div", {

+ 8 - 1
js/Desktop/Onload.js

@@ -423,6 +423,9 @@ U.MD.D.getuser = function () {
                                     } else if (res.value[0][0].org == 'ec0af97a-7c10-4259-a7eb-db9cc8174cdc') {
                                         $("#U_MD_D_BG")[0].style.backgroundImage = 'url("/img/icon/futianBg.png")'
                                         US.Config.background = 'url("/img/icon/futianBg.png")'
+                                    } else if (res.value[0][0].org == 'e632b86c-f89d-11ed-91d8-005056b86db5') {
+                                        $("#U_MD_D_BG")[0].style.backgroundImage = 'url("/img/icon/gdjgBg.png")'
+                                        US.Config.background = 'url("/img/icon/gdjgBg.png")'
                                     }
                                     
                                     US.userInfo = res.value[0][0];
@@ -528,7 +531,8 @@ U.MD.D.getuser = function () {
                 U.MD.D.getNotice();
             } else if (userInfo.org == 'ec0af97a-7c10-4259-a7eb-db9cc8174cdc') {
                 $("#U_MD_D_BG")[0].style.backgroundImage = 'url("/img/icon/futianBg.png")'
-                US.Config.background = 'url("/img/icon/futianBg.png")'
+            } else if (userInfo.org == 'e632b86c-f89d-11ed-91d8-005056b86db5') {
+                $("#U_MD_D_BG")[0].style.backgroundImage = 'url("/img/icon/gdjgBg.png")'
             }
         }
     }
@@ -624,6 +628,9 @@ U.MD.D.getuser2 = function (userid, cid) {
         } else if (res.value[0][0].org == 'ec0af97a-7c10-4259-a7eb-db9cc8174cdc') {
             $("#U_MD_D_BG")[0].style.backgroundImage = 'url("/img/icon/futianBg.png")'
             US.Config.background = 'url("/img/icon/futianBg.png")'
+        } else if (res.value[0][0].org == 'e632b86c-f89d-11ed-91d8-005056b86db5') {
+            $("#U_MD_D_BG")[0].style.backgroundImage = 'url("/img/icon/gdjgBg.png")'
+            US.Config.background = 'url("/img/icon/gdjgBg.png")'
         }
 
         US.userInfo = res.value[0][0];